Ingredients for American Kitchen Classic Chicken Salad

  • 1/2 cup mayonnaise
  • 1 tablespoon cider v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
  • 2 cups cooked, shredded chicken
  • 1/2 cup finely chopped celery
  • 1/4 cup finely chopped red onion
  • 1/2 cup diced green apple
  • 1/4 cup raisins
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
  • Pinch of tarragon (optional)

How to Make American Kitchen Classic Chicken Salad

  1. In a large bowl, whisk together 1/2 cup mayonnaise, 1 tablespoon cider vinegar, and 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ard until smooth and creamy.
  2. Add 2 cups cooked, shredded chicken, 1/2 cup finely chopped celery, 1/4 cup finely chopped red onion, 1/2 cup diced apple (Honeycrisp or Granny Smith recommended), and 1/4 cup raisins to the bowl.
  3. Gently toss all ingredients until evenly combined. Taste and season with salt and freshly ground black pepper to your preference. Consider adding a pinch of tarragon for an authentic touch!
  4. Cover and refrigerate for at least 2 hours, or preferably overnight, to allow the flavors to fully develop. Serve chilled on lettuce, in a tomato boat, on avocado, or use as a sandwich filling.
